Choosing the Right Robot Vacuum

A robot vacuum will help you keep your home tidy. It is crucial to choose the right model of robot vacuum to meet your needs. The most important features to look out for are self-emptying bins, mopping and object recognition.

dreame-l10s-pro-ultra-heat-robot-vacuum-and-mop-combo-mop-extend-7000pa-suction-auto-robot-care-and-maintenance-1360f-hot-water-mop-self-cleaning-obstacle-avoidance-ideal-for-hair-carpets-1399-small.jpgThere are also models that double-duty as mops, which can be helpful for cleaning spills and pet messes. Some of these models come with docks which automatically refills the tank and swaps mop pads.

A robot cleaner vacuum is an electronic device that makes use of sensors to detect and thoroughly clean. It has a motor that generates suction power that draws in dirt, dust, and debris embedded in carpet fibers. There are two brushes on the sides and a central brush that agitate and lift dirt and other debris into the dust bin. Some models come with a mopping pad which can be used for cleaning floors.

Robot vacuums use infrared or laser sensors to navigate. These sensors generate a room map and help to avoid collisions. They can identify items and create digital zones of no-entry. Some high-end robots feature dToF (distance to object) laser navigation that allows them to travel more efficiently than conventional robots. However, you must be aware that these robots may collect personal information about your home and share it with other parties.

When the battery is low or the cleaning is done the robot vacuum can instantly return to its docking stations. This can save you time and effort, especially if you have a large home. Some models even have auto-empty stations that move their contents into bags that are larger in size.

If you're looking to make your robot vacuum as efficient as it could be, it must have a range of advanced features. To begin, make sure that it's compatible with the voice assistant you prefer. After that, you can use the app to schedule your cleaner and track its progress and view cleaning reports. You can also choose a specific location for your cleaner by tapping the screen.

Design

A robot vacuum is a useful tool that can keep facility cleaning tasks under control. Utilizing a combination of sensors and smart technology they can map rooms, identify obstacles, and avoid collisions to prevent damage. They can also be controlled with a smartphone app and even communicate with voice assistants. Before investing in these devices, it's crucial to think about their privacy implications. Kim warns you that some of these devices may be sharing your personal information with third parties. It's important to ask about the data protection policies. She also suggests keeping software and apps up to date since some manufacturers might stop supporting older versions of their applications.

A good robot vacuum should have a compact form factor to fit in tight spaces and reach beneath furniture. It should be easy to use and maintain. The design should be durable and aesthetically pleasing. A minimalist approach to the design can also save on manufacturing costs and improve battery performance. This is accomplished by reducing components to make assembly simpler and choosing materials that align with durability and ease of manufacture.

The navigation system of robot vacuums is a essential feature. Early models used simple bump-and-go technology but more sophisticated robots are now using lidar mapping to produce detailed maps of every room. They are able to avoid hitting objects or getting stuck in rugs and wires. Lidar is a cutting-edge technology that detects objects by emitting invisible light beams off of them. It can also measure distances between obstacles which makes it more precise than laser scanning.

Most robot vacuums also come with a docking station that acts as a home and charging point. When the battery runs low or the task is complete then the robot will automatically return to the dock to recharge, and then resumes cleaning in the same spot it left off.

Cleaning

The cleaning abilities of a robot vacuum are dependent on its motor. It generates suction to lift dirt off the floor. It also uses a combination of brushes and mops to completely clean your home. Certain models also have advanced navigation systems and mapping to avoid collisions with furnishings. They can also clean multiple times and return to their docking station to charge. It is crucial to choose an energy-efficient device to prevent your electric bill from rising.

To make the most of your robot's performance it is recommended to purchase a model with an efficient filter system. A good one traps more than 99% of allergens, making it a great choice for people with sensitive skin. It is also recommended to regularly clean and maintain filters to prolong their lifespan. For instance, you need to replace them when they are blocked by pet hair and other debris.

In addition to the navigation sensors, the majority of robots have cliff sensors that stop them from falling down stairs or other obstacles. Some come with a virtual wall, that you can set to stop your device from entering specific areas. It is also recommended to invest in an item with a large dustbin, which allows it to clean larger areas without needing to empty often.

Consider the robot's noise level and battery life. Certain brands have one rechargeable lithium-ion battery. others have two batteries that can be swapped out whenever needed. It is also recommended to look for a remote controller which lets you control the robot from any location. It will also help you keep track of its progress and plan your cleaning times. A smart robot must be compatible with the Wi-Fi network in your home, so that it can communicate with other devices and receive updates.

App control

The app for a robot vacuum is a single-stop control center to monitor and manage its functions. It offers a range of features, including cleaning automatically, a home map display, timing remote control, voice commands, and best automatic floor cleaner recharge. These features are beneficial for users who are unable to move around or who find the touchscreen a challenge. This makes the robot more accessible to use for people who are older or those with visual impairments.

A good robot vacuum should come with a variety of sensors that allow it to navigate your home and avoid collisions. Infrared, camera, and laser sensors are the most popular. They use image recognition to recognize objects and avoid them, while others create the illusion of a map of your home. These maps assist the robot to clean systematically while avoiding cleaning up after itself and avoiding repeated cleanups. The best Auto vacuum ones also allow you to direct the robot with a tap on your phone.

Some robots have, in addition to their smart sensors for floor mapping and mapping can also detect different surfaces. They can then alter their settings accordingly. EcoVACS DEEBOT, for instance, uses advanced AIVI 3D technologies and lidar sensors similar to those used in self-driving cars for precise navigation. It can also keep track of your different rooms and draw barriers around smaller zones within these spaces, like a pile of Legos or your pet's water bowl.

Some robots also have a self-emptying dustbin that automatically takes its trash into an even larger bin at the docking station. This feature is especially helpful if you live with kids or pets. It can help you save money by reducing the frequency of cleaning.

Cost

Imagine a world in which you never have to mop or vacuum again. Imagine a world where clean floors are a simple press away. This dream is now attainable thanks to robot vacuums and mops. However, these smart devices aren't affordable. A robot vacuum can range in cost from $500 for a basic model up to $1,800 if you want an item with all the bells and whistles. When you are choosing a robotic vacuum cleaner, select one equipped with a navigational system that can map out your entire house without manual intervention. Early models used bump sensors to guide them, but modern units are more sophisticated, using LiDAR technology (similar to the technology used in self-driving automobiles) to detect obstacles and walls by bounces invisible beams of light off them. The result is a detailed map that aids the robot navigate the area with ease. You can also interact with these maps. For instance, you can drop virtual boundaries, create restricted areas, or send the robot to specific places with a simple tap on your smartphone.

Another important factor to consider when shopping for a robot vacuum is the size and dirt storage. Check the height of the robot vacuum to make sure it will fit under your furniture. Also consider a large bin to reduce the amount of times you'll need to empty it. A self-emptying dock is useful.

Be aware that a robot vacuum is not able to take away all dirt and debris that accumulates in corners and crevices. You'll still need to manually automated vacuum cleaner from time to time. It's also recommended to consider that the robot's battery may require replacement in the near future, and that you might have to replace consumable parts such as mop pads and filters.
